Putin Blames Ukraine, West for Anti-Israel Airport Riot
Russian President Vladimir Putin on Monday accused Ukraine and the West of instigating the anti-Israel riot at Dagestan’s Makhachkala airport Sunday evening, an accusation that Washington has called absurd. Security forces have detained over 80 people since the incident, which saw rioters in the Muslim-majority region take over the runway in an attempt to encircle…